|
|
@@ -1710,18 +1710,38 @@ define Device/huasifei_wh3000
|
|
|
endef
|
|
|
TARGET_DEVICES += huasifei_wh3000
|
|
|
|
|
|
-define Device/huasifei_wh3000-pro
|
|
|
+define Device/huasifei_wh3000-pro-emmc
|
|
|
DEVICE_VENDOR := Huasifei
|
|
|
DEVICE_MODEL := WH3000 Pro
|
|
|
- DEVICE_DTS := mt7981b-huasifei-wh3000-pro
|
|
|
+ DEVICE_VARIANT := eMMC
|
|
|
+ DEVICE_DTS := mt7981b-huasifei-wh3000-pro-emmc
|
|
|
DEVICE_DTS_DIR := ../dts
|
|
|
- DEVICE_PACKAGES := kmod-mt7915e kmod-mt7981-firmware mt7981-wo-firmware kmod-hwmon-pwmfan kmod-usb3 f2fsck mkf2fs
|
|
|
+ DEVICE_PACKAGES := kmod-mt7915e kmod-mt7981-firmware mt7981-wo-firmware \
|
|
|
+ kmod-hwmon-pwmfan kmod-usb3 f2fsck mkf2fs
|
|
|
+ SUPPORTED_DEVICES += huasifei,wh3000-pro
|
|
|
KERNEL := kernel-bin | lzma | fit lzma $$(KDIR)/image-$$(firstword $$(DEVICE_DTS)).dtb
|
|
|
KERNEL_INITRAMFS := kernel-bin | lzma | \
|
|
|
fit lzma $$(KDIR)/image-$$(firstword $$(DEVICE_DTS)).dtb with-initrd | pad-to 64k
|
|
|
IMAGE/sysupgrade.bin := sysupgrade-tar | append-metadata
|
|
|
endef
|
|
|
-TARGET_DEVICES += huasifei_wh3000-pro
|
|
|
+TARGET_DEVICES += huasifei_wh3000-pro-emmc
|
|
|
+
|
|
|
+define Device/huasifei_wh3000-pro-nand
|
|
|
+ DEVICE_VENDOR := Huasifei
|
|
|
+ DEVICE_MODEL := WH3000 Pro
|
|
|
+ DEVICE_VARIANT := NAND
|
|
|
+ DEVICE_DTS := mt7981b-huasifei-wh3000-pro-nand
|
|
|
+ DEVICE_DTS_DIR := ../dts
|
|
|
+ UBINIZE_OPTS := -E 5
|
|
|
+ BLOCKSIZE := 128k
|
|
|
+ PAGESIZE := 2048
|
|
|
+ IMAGE_SIZE := 229376k
|
|
|
+ KERNEL_IN_UBI := 1
|
|
|
+ IMAGE/sysupgrade.bin := sysupgrade-tar | append-metadata
|
|
|
+ DEVICE_PACKAGES := kmod-mt7915e kmod-mt7981-firmware mt7981-wo-firmware \
|
|
|
+ kmod-usb3 kmod-hwmon-pwmfan
|
|
|
+endef
|
|
|
+TARGET_DEVICES += huasifei_wh3000-pro-nand
|
|
|
|
|
|
define Device/imou_hx21
|
|
|
DEVICE_VENDOR := Imou
|